About This Home

One-of-a-kind Luxury Retreat in St. George set on a rare double lot in a cul-de-sac. This stunning estate is one of the top vacation-producing homes in St. George. With room to sleep 20 guests, including a masterfully designed built-in bunk room, it's the ultimate luxury getaway located just steps from one of the areas most prestigious golf courses.
